#17bdfd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#17bdfd is composed of 9% red, 74.1%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.9% cyan, 25.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 196.7 degrees, a saturation of 98.3% and a lightness of 54.1%. #17bdfd color hex could be obtained by blending #2effff with #007bfb. Closest websafe color is: #00ccff.

Shades and Tints of #17bdfd

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#edfaff is the lightest one.

Tones of #17bdfd

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838d91 is the less saturated color, while #17bdfd is the most saturated one.
